This weekend I roasted several batches from my new 2lb bag of Hawaii Kona XF -Kowali Farm Typica beans.

The roasts were mostly Full City or even a little past, because I was roasting With my Fresh Roast on top of a hot cooktop on an oven. Wow it roasted much faster than I was ready for so I roasted past where I wanted to stop.

The coffee did not knock me off my feet compared to the last Kona I had a couple of years ago. Every Kona is different so I am not shocked, just a little disapointed.

Tonight I roasted to City+, actually a little before. The gounds are a lighter brown, almost a red as is typical of a lighter roast. The flavor is definitely different from the previous roasts. I like it, but I'm not sure yet if its more of the 'Kona' flavor I was anticipating.
